R. Piestun and D. A. B. Miller,
"Degrees of Freedom of an Electromagnetic Wave," 18th Congress of the
International Commission for Optics: Optics for the Next Millennium,, San Francisco,
California, August 1999. Paper [3749-50]. SPIE Vol. 3749, pp110-111 (1999)We present a formalism for evaluating the degrees of
freedom (d.o.f.) in the communication with electromagnetic waves. We show that, although
in principle there are an infinity of d.o.f., the effective number is finite. This is in
agreement with the restricted classical theories. We further show that the best
transmitting functions are the solutions of a specific eigenvalue equation. The analysis
is valid for electromagnetic waves under arbitrary boundary conditions communicating
between domains in 3D space.
